After Matt's -1 vote was retracted, the release is approved with  11 +1
votes (7 binding)

The release is available here:
  https://dist.apache.org/repos/dist/release/datafusion/datafusion-54.0.0

I have also released it to crates.io
- https://crates.io/crates/datafusion/54.0.0

Thank you all very much. This is an epic release
